/*****************************************************************************
|
|
*
|
|
* Runtime configuration (static defaults that can be overriden at runtime)
|
|
*
|
|
****************************************************************************/
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Enable "slack" in the AML interpreter? Default is FALSE, and the
|
|
* interpreter strictly follows the ACPI specification. Setting to TRUE
|
|
* allows the interpreter to ignore certain errors and/or bad AML constructs.
|
|
*
|
|
* Currently, these features are enabled by this flag:
|
|
*
|
|
* 1) Allow "implicit return" of last value in a control method
|
|
* 2) Allow access beyond the end of an operation region
|
|
* 3) Allow access to uninitialized locals/args (auto-init to integer 0)
|
|
* 4) Allow ANY object type to be a source operand for the Store() operator
|
|
* 5) Allow unresolved references (invalid target name) in package objects
|
|
* 6) Enable warning messages for behavior that is not ACPI spec compliant
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_EnableInterpreterSlack,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Automatically serialize all methods that create named objects? Default
|
|
* is TRUE, meaning that all NonSerialized methods are scanned once at
|
|
* table load time to determine those that create named objects. Methods
|
|
* that create named objects are marked Serialized in order to prevent
|
|
* possible run-time problems if they are entered by more than one thread.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_AutoSerializeMethods, TRUE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Create the predefined _OSI method in the namespace? Default is TRUE
|
|
* because ACPICA is fully compatible with other ACPI implementations.
|
|
* Changing this will revert ACPICA (and machine ASL) to pre-OSI behavior.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_CreateOsiMethod, TRUE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Optionally use default values for the ACPI register widths. Set this to
|
|
* TRUE to use the defaults, if an FADT contains incorrect widths/lengths.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_UseDefaultRegisterWidths, TRUE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Optionally enable output from the AML Debug Object.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_EnableAmlDebugObject,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Optionally copy the entire DSDT to local memory (instead of simply
|
|
* mapping it.) There are some BIOSs that corrupt or replace the original
|
|
* DSDT, creating the need for this option. Default is FALSE, do not copy
|
|
* the DSDT.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_CopyDsdtLocally,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Optionally ignore an XSDT if present and use the RSDT instead.
|
|
* Although the ACPI specification requires that an XSDT be used instead
|
|
* of the RSDT, the XSDT has been found to be corrupt or ill-formed on
|
|
* some machines. Default behavior is to use the XSDT if present.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_DoNotUseXsdt,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Optionally use 32-bit FADT addresses if and when there is a conflict
|
|
* (address mismatch) between the 32-bit and 64-bit versions of the
|
|
* address. Although ACPICA adheres to the ACPI specification which
|
|
* requires the use of the corresponding 64-bit address if it is non-zero,
|
|
* some machines have been found to have a corrupted non-zero 64-bit
|
|
* address. Default is FALSE, do not favor the 32-bit addresses.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_Use32BitFadtAddresses,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Optionally truncate I/O addresses to 16 bits. Provides compatibility
|
|
* with other ACPI implementations. NOTE: During ACPICA initialization,
|
|
* this value is set to TRUE if any Windows OSI strings have been
|
|
* requested by the BIOS.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_TruncateIoAddresses,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Disable runtime checking and repair of values returned by control methods.
|
|
* Use only if the repair is causing a problem on a particular machine.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_DisableAutoRepair,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* Optionally do not install any SSDTs from the RSDT/XSDT during initialization.
|
|
* This can be useful for debugging ACPI problems on some machines.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_DisableSsdtTableInstall, FALSE);
|
|
|
|
/*
|
|
* We keep track of the latest version of Windows that has been requested by
|
|
* the BIOS.
|
|
*/
|
|
ACPI_INIT_GLOBAL (UINT8, AcpiGbl_OsiData, 0);
